— San Francisco Bay Area news, culture, and communityCalifornia High-Speed Rail Consultants Flew First-Class, Visited Bars and a Nightclub on Taxpayers’ Money
State investigators found California's High-Speed Rail Authority approved nearly $600,000 in travel reimbursements that broke its own rules, including late-night rides to bars and nightclubs and repeated Uber trips to a gym. One consultant flew from Denver to Sacramento 20 times, often booking same-day flights, and said he didn't question the trips because the CEO had asked for them personally.
